[State of the hemostasis system in patients with pulmonary tuberculosis undergoing endobronchial laser therapy].

Abstrakt: Blood coagulation has been studied in 59 patients with pulmonary tuberculosis running in association with nonspecific endocarditis following a course of endobronchial laser (He-Ne or CO2 units) radiation. The treatment resulted in intensification of intravascular hemocoagulation. On after-treatment month 5-8 hemostatic disorders in the above patients were less manifest than in matched patients treated with antibacterial drugs combined with standard endobronchial therapy.
